Toward the genetic origins of a potentially non-native population of threespine stickleback (Gasterosteus aculeatus) in Alberta
2015-08-01
Abstract excerpt
Disentangling the origin of putatively introduced/invasive species is of increasing priority in conservation biology. The presence of a previously undocumented species may be due to an undetected recent population or range expansion associated with environmental change, or due to an introduction by humans.
